About Open Mic Comedy in Seattle, Washington

Seattle's comedy scene, much like its vibrant tech industry, is a dynamic and evolving landscape, offering a unique blend of alt-comedy and a distinct coffee-shop sensibility. For aspiring comedians and comedy fans alike, the city provides a welcoming, yet increasingly competitive, environment to hone your craft or discover new talent. You'll find open mics at some of the city's premier venues, including Laughs Comedy Club and Club Comedy Seattle, both known for fostering new voices. While ComedySportz Seattle focuses on improv, it's worth checking their schedule for special stand-up showcases. Emerald City Comedy Club also contributes to the thriving scene. The best nights to catch open mics often vary, so it's always a good idea to check the venues' websites or social media for the most up-to-date schedules and sign-up procedures. Many open mics operate on a lottery system, so arrive early to put your name in. Expect a diverse range of comedic styles, from observational humor to experimental acts, reflecting Seattle's eclectic spirit. Most open mics are free or have a very low cover charge, making them an accessible way to experience live comedy and support local artists. While no single comedian is exclusively tied to Seattle's open mic origins, the city has been a launching pad for many who've gone on to national recognition, drawn by its supportive community and discerning audiences.
